SOME HISTORY â KATHIE BAILLIE OF BAILLIE AND THE BOYS
Born in New Jersey, raised in Connecticut and Delaware, Kathieâs musical talents were nurtured by her parents, Jim and Kay Baillie. While still in her teens, Kathie began performing at school functions and local cafes, playing acoustic guitar and singing covers of Judy Collins, Joan Baez, and Bonnie Raitt. Influenced by both the folk music scene and the confessional songwriting style of Joni Mitchell, James Taylor and Tim Harden, Kathie developed her own heartfelt style.
In the early 1970âs, Kathie, future husband Michael Bonagura, and his longtime school friend, Alan LeBeouf, formed âBittersweet,â an acoustic trio. Known for their close harmonies and Kathieâs crystalline voice, the trio toured extensively up and down the East Coast performing to sold-out audiences at legendary NYC clubs (The Bottom Line, Folk City, Trax). They released their first single, âPlease Donât Tell Me Goodnightâ under the Big Tree Records/Atlantic imprint in 1975. In addition to their live shows, the group recorded a number of jingles for Burger King, and provided background vocals for acts as diverse as the Ramones.
In 1981, Kathie was invited to Nashville to provide backup vocals for a new project with Ed Bruce. The song, âMy First Taste of Texas,â became a BillBoard #1 hit single and gave Kathie her first taste of Nashville. Music City became their home later that same year, and both Kathie and Michael soon gained recognition as session singers and songwriters. They recorded background vocals on projects for Moe Brandy, Dan Seals, Lynn Anderson, Randy Travis and others. LeBeouf eventually joined the two in Nashville and, after a successful live audition, the trio was signed by RCA Records in 1985. âOh Heart,â the first single by Baillie and the Boys, became the groupâs first top ten hit and their trademark song. They followed with five more albums garnering a total of ten Top Ten country hits, many of which were co-written by Kathie. The critical and commercial success of the groupâs music earned Baillie and the Boys awards and nominations from the Country Music Association, the Academy of Country Music, and the TNN/Music City News Awards. In 1991, Kathie co-hosted the nationally televised Music City News Awards Show with legendary Nashville performers Ray Stevens and Jimmy Dean. For two consecutive seasons during the mid-1990s, Kathie was also a co-host and regular performer on The Nashville Networkâs Yesteryear show.
